Ilha do Arvoredo Lighthouse

Oc (4) White 60s🇧🇷BROperational

Completed in 1883, this lighthouse is a 16-meter cylindrical tower constructed of cast iron. Its exterior is painted with horizontal red and white bands, topped by a lantern and gallery. The light emits four white occultations every 60 seconds, visible for nearly 24 nautical miles from a focal height of 90 meters. The tower was prefabricated in England and assembled on Ilha do Arvoredo, an island that is part of a marine biological reserve. In 2020, the Brazilian Navy repainted the structure and refurbished its rotation mechanism.

Why it matters: The lighthouse's ongoing operation is significant as it continues to use its original 2nd order Chance Brothers Fresnel lens, a remarkable piece of historical optical technology still in service. Its placement within the Reserva Biológica Marinha do Arvoredo highlights its function in a region of notable ecological importance.

How far offshore can Ilha do Arvoredo Lighthouse be seen?+
With a focal height of 90 meters and a nominal range of 24 nautical miles (approximately 44.4 km), Ilha do Arvoredo is visible from well offshore under standard atmospheric conditions. Actual visibility depends on observer height, weather, and sea state. Lights of this range are typically used as landfall lights by vessels approaching from the open sea.
